Čo sú vrstvy 0, 1 a 2 v blockchaine?

Vrstvy v blockchaine predstavujú rôzne úrovne architektúry, ktoré umožňujú rozšíriteľnosť, interoperabilitu a efektívnosť v rámci blockchainových technológií. Tieto vrstvy môžeme rozdeliť do troch hlavných kategórií: vrstva 0, vrstva 1 a vrstva 2. Každá z týchto vrstiev má svoje vlastné špecifické funkcie a prínosy, ktoré sú kľúčové pre fungovanie a rozvoj blockchainových systémov.

Vrstva 0 predstavuje základnú infraštruktúru, na ktorej sú postavené rôzne blockchainy. Táto vrstva sa zaoberá základnou sieťovou štruktúrou a poskytuje podporu pre prenos dát medzi rôznymi blockchainovými systémami. Príkladom technológií vo vrstve 0 sú polymérne protokoly a interoperabilné platformy. Tieto riešenia umožňujú rôznym blockchainom vzájomne komunikovať a zdieľať dáta bez potreby centralizovanej správy.

Vrstva 1 je často označovaná ako základný blockchain. Tento reťazec poskytuje základné funkcie ako transakcie a smart kontrakty. Vrstva 1 je zvyčajne zodpovedná za zabezpečenie a validáciu transakcií a za udržiavanie konsenzuálnych mechanizmov, ako je proof-of-work (PoW) alebo proof-of-stake (PoS). Príkladom blockchainov vo vrstve 1 sú Bitcoin a Ethereum. Tieto blockchainy poskytujú základné služby a funkcie, ktoré sú nevyhnutné pre fungovanie decentralizovaných aplikácií a smart kontraktov.

Vrstva 2 je navrhnutá tak, aby zlepšila škálovateľnosť a rýchlosť transakcií nad rámec možností základného blockchainu vo vrstve 1. Tieto technológie sú známe ako druhá vrstva a často zahŕňajú riešenia ako rollupy, plasma a channel networks. Tieto technológie sa zameriavajú na off-chain riešenia, ktoré umožňujú spracovávať transakcie mimo hlavného blockchainu a následne ich synchronizovať. Príkladom vrstvy 2 riešenia je Lightning Network pre Bitcoin a Optimistic Rollups pre Ethereum.

Výhody vrstiev blockchainu:

  1. Vrstva 0:

    • Interoperabilita: Umožňuje rôznym blockchainom vzájomne komunikovať.
    • Flexibilita: Podporuje rôzne blockchainové protokoly a aplikácie.
    • Efektivita: Znižuje potrebu centralizovaných riadiacich bodov.
  2. Vrstva 1:

    • Bezpečnosť: Zabezpečuje transakcie a konsenzus na blockchainovom reťazci.
    • Decentralizácia: Poskytuje základ pre decentralizované aplikácie.
    • Konzistentnosť: Udržuje správny stav blockchainu a spravuje smart kontrakty.
  3. Vrstva 2:

    • Škálovateľnosť: Zvyšuje rýchlosť spracovania transakcií.
    • Náklady: Znižuje náklady na transakcie pomocou off-chain technológií.
    • Rýchlosť: Rieši problémy s preťažením a zlepšuje užívateľskú skúsenosť.

Príklady a trendy:

  • Polkadot je príkladom vrstvy 0, ktorá umožňuje rôznym blockchainom vzájomne komunikovať a zdieľať dáta.
  • Ethereum 2.0 je vylepšená verzia vrstvy 1, ktorá zavádza nový konsenzuálny mechanizmus proof-of-stake.
  • Polygon je príklad vrstvy 2, ktorá zlepšuje škálovateľnosť a efektívnosť Ethereum blockchainu.

Záver: Vrstvy 0, 1 a 2 v blockchaine sú kľúčovými komponentmi, ktoré umožňujú moderným blockchainovým technológiám rozširovať svoje možnosti a efektívnosť. Vrstva 0 zabezpečuje základnú infraštruktúru a interoperabilitu, vrstva 1 poskytuje základné funkcie a vrstva 2 zlepšuje škálovateľnosť a rýchlosť. Každá vrstva má svoje vlastné špecifické úlohy a výhody, ktoré sú nevyhnutné pre rozvoj a adaptáciu blockchainových technológií v rôznych oblastiach.

Populárne komentáre
    Zatiaľ žiadne komentáre
Komentáre

0